Stanford University, located between San Francisco and San Jose in the heart of California's Silicon Valley, is one of the world's leading teaching and research universities. Since its opening in 1891, Stanford has been dedicated to finding solutions to big challenges and to preparing students for leadership in a complex world.

The undergraduate Statistics Minor from Stanford University is designed to complement major degree programs primarily in the social and natural sciences. Students with an undergraduate Statistics minor should find broadened possibilities for employment. The Statistics minor provides valued preparation for professional degree studies in postgraduate academic programs
Overview of supervised learning, with a focus on regression and classification methods. This Introduction to Statistical Learning course is offered by Stanford Summer.
Stanford Summer offers the Introduction to Linear Dynamical Systems course focused on pplied linear algebra and linear dynamical systems with applications to circuits, signal processing, communications, and control systems.
Discrete and continuous time Markov chains, poisson processes, random walks, branching processes, first passage times, recurrence and transience, stationary distributions. This Introduction to Stochastic Processes course is offered by Stanford Summer.
The MS in Statistics at Stanford University is a popular degree as either a terminal degree or together with a doctorate in another field. Visit the Admissions pages for instructions on applying to add this degree.

Applied Mathematics degrees teach students to quantify and explain observed physical, social or business phenomena, but also to predict possible outcomes. Applied Mathematics students use mathematical methods and models, as well as Computational Mathematics in areas such as materials analysis and processing, weather forecasting, financial services, network management, or optimisation.
